Representative Thomas 'Tommy' E. Pope

Full Name: Thomas 'Tommy' E. Pope
Office: State House (SC) - District 47, Republican
First Elected: 11/02/2010
Last Elected: 11/06/2012
Next Election: 2014
Gender: Male
Family: Wife: Kimberly; 4 Children: Logan, Jacob, Preston, Kaylen
Birth Date: 07/24/1962

Recent Key Votes

H 4894 - Authorizes Income Tax Credit for Tuition Payments
Legislation (Did Not Vote)

March 29, 2012 - Authorizes a parent or guardian who teaches at home 1 or more students otherwise eligible to enroll in public schools to claim a deduction ...

H 3407 - Establishing a School Voucher Program
Legislation (Nay)

May 25, 2011 - -Authorizes a student to receive a scholarship to an in-state independent school if he or she transfers to an independent school or enters kindergarten at ...

H 3241 - Funding for Charter Schools
Legislation (Yea)

Feb. 23, 2011 - -Establishes the Charter School Facility Revolving Loan Program, which shall be comprised of federal funds obtained by the state for charter school facilities, privately donated ...
